Received from @fbarber in the NBS BIF #14. The bottling date was scuffed off but it appears to be in 2020. Poured into a Prairie stemless glass. It pours a deep walnut with minimal, mocha-colored head and lacing. There's tequila on the nose, along with roasted malt, dark chocolate, caramel, and a whiff of tobacco smoke. The taste is also tequila-forward. Beneath it there is a flavorful base of chocolate and coffee. But the tastes don't mesh as well as I'd expect. And there's a harsh bitterness at the finish. The mouth feel is surprisingly thin for a Prairie Stout. It's lightly carbonated and doesn't drink at 12% Overall, OK-Si is a good Stout but it isn't at Prairie's normal level of excellence.

12 Fl. Oz bottle
Served in a Prairie snifter

This beer pours black and is topped with an inch of mocha head that leaves some lacing.

The aroma has chocolate, roasted malt, hints of coffee, and tequila.

It has a cocoa taste with some roasted malt. The tequila comes in the finish.

Full, chewy mouthfeel

This is an interesting stout. I think it is the only tequila barrel aged stout that I have had. It doesn't meld as well as bourbon barrels, but I kind of like the contrast. I prefer the bourbon barrel aging, but this was a nice and welcomed change of pace.
